From the acclaimed author of Golden Boy comes a gripping tale of girl power, murder, and revenge. Set in the year 1999, Dead Girls delves into the lives of a quiet community that is rocked by the tragic murder of an eleven-year-old girl. Fear spreads like wildfire, prompting parents to keep their children indoors. However, amidst the chaos, one girl remains unfettered. That girl is Thera Wilde. Thera and the murdered girl were best friends, an unstoppable duo who could conquer anything together. Even alone, Thera is not afraid. In a world where girls can do anything, Thera is determined to find the killer before the police do.
